GPU comparison with benchmarksThe ASUS Dual GeForce RTX 2060 SUPER EVO OC Edition is based on the NVIDIA GeForce RTX 2060 SUPER (Turing) and has 8 GB GDDR6 graphics memory with a bandwidth of 448 GB/s.
The INNO3D GeForce GTX 1060 iCHILL X3 V2 9Gbps 6GB is based on the NVIDIA GeForce GTX 1060 6GB (Pascal) and has 6 GB GDDR5 graphics memory with a bandwidth of 216 GB/s. |

GPUThe ASUS Dual GeForce RTX 2060 SUPER EVO OC Edition has the TU106 graphics chip installed, which is based on the Turing architecture. The INNO3D GeForce GTX 1060 iCHILL X3 V2 9Gbps 6GB is based on the graphics chip GP106-400-A1, which comes from the Pascal architecture. |

MemoryThe graphics memory of the ASUS Dual GeForce RTX 2060 SUPER EVO OC Edition clocks at 1.750 GHz, which corresponds to a speed of 14.0 Gbps. The graphics memory speed of the INNO3D GeForce GTX 1060 iCHILL X3 V2 9Gbps 6GB is 9.0 Gbps and the clock speed is 2.250 GHz. |

Thermal DesignThe ASUS Dual GeForce RTX 2060 SUPER EVO OC Edition is powered by 1 x 8-Pin connectors. The TDP (Thermal Design Power) of the graphics card is 175 W. The INNO3D GeForce GTX 1060 iCHILL X3 V2 9Gbps 6GB has 1 x 8-Pin PCIe power connectors that supply it with energy. The manufacturer specifies the TDP of the card as 150 W. |
